MC16 Rear Shock Upgrade?

Thu Feb 12, 2009 7:11 am » Post: #1 » Download Post

Hi, having taken my '16 for an mot the other day then riding it a bit in anger, it seems its a wee bit 'soggy' in the suspension department. I have bunged the preload on the back shock up to max but it still feels too spongy (no rebound adjuster?).

I can rebuild the forks to sort them no worries, but are there any other shocks that bolt straight on or is it a case of measuring mine then trying to find one the same length?

Thanks
Paul
